A media and entertainment tech company is looking for a Head of Performance Marketing to drive scalable marketing efforts across all major platforms. This role requires a performance marketing expert with a strong track record of managing multiple campaigns simultaneously and a passion for the creative industry. As part of a small, ambitious team, you will influence the company's success directly and contribute to innovative marketing strategies leveraging AI.

How to prepare for a job interview at Melotech
✨Know Your Numbers
As a Head of Performance Marketing, you'll need to demonstrate your expertise in managing campaigns. Brush up on key metrics and be ready to discuss specific examples of how you've driven growth through data-driven decisions. Show them you can turn numbers into actionable insights!
✨Showcase Your Creativity
This role is all about blending performance marketing with creativity. Prepare to share innovative marketing strategies you've implemented in the past. Think outside the box and be ready to discuss how you can leverage AI to enhance marketing efforts.
✨Understand Their Brand
Before the interview, dive deep into the company's media and entertainment offerings. Familiarise yourself with their current marketing strategies and think about how you can contribute to their growth. Tailoring your answers to align with their brand will show you're genuinely interested.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ions that reflect your understanding of the industry and the company's goals.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company aligns with your vision for performance marketing.
